Holding a passion for naturally derived and cruelty-free products, Laura founded Bali Body back in 2013 to address the market need of a suncare, self tan and skincare brand that caters to sensitive and sensitised skin.
Let’s start with your background! Can you share with us your career journey and what you’re currently up to?
Prior to Bali Body, I held a history in admin and insurance. Whilst living in Bali for a period of time with my partner Dave, we recognised a gap in the market for safe and naturally derived tanning and body oil products, and thus was born Bali Body!
We’d love to know what a typical day is like for you. Could you describe a recent workday?
The kids get me up, (as early as they possibly can!) and we start the day with family time. After I take the kids to school it’s straight into the office for meetings, emails, product development, photoshoots, etc – It’s non-stop! I finish the day with a quick workout before it’s back home with the family for our nighttime routine. I’m in bed every night by 7:30pm.. and I secretly love it!
Can you define work-life balance for yourself and share with us your approach in maintaining it?
Work-life balance for me is about being able to recognise when and if I’m becoming overwhelmed and if any of my priorities are being shifted or sidelined. My family and kids will always come first and although the hard yards we are putting in now are to essentially give them the best life possible, I always try to remain as present and consistent with them as possible.
I always try to ensure I am engaging in self care too on a daily basis. Things like reading a book, going for a walk, an uninterrupted morning coffee – these are all things that I cherish and bring me back down to earth!
Change is constant, and it’s essential for growth. Have you made any lifestyle changes in the past year to improve your work-life balance?
Most definitely. Since we started Bali Body our lives have been so fluid with change, we are always finding ourselves adapting to the next thing! This year I have really tried to make my work-life balance a priority and have taken my work emails off my phone, (it’s harder than some may think!) and have taken more days out of the office to be able to spend time with my family. I find if I’m recharged, I’m a better leader.
